Berkhamsted
The property's location is undoubtedly one of its greatest assets. Castle Gateway is recognised as one of Berkhamsted's premier residential locations, offering a rare combination of tranquillity, exclusivity and convenience.
Berkhamsted itself is one of Hertfordshire's most desirable market towns, set within the beautiful Chiltern Hills and renowned for its attractive architecture, excellent schooling and vibrant town centre. An outstanding selection of independent boutiques, cafés, restaurants and everyday amenities can all be found close by, whilst the surrounding countryside provides an exceptional backdrop for walking, cycling and outdoor pursuits.
For commuters, Berkhamsted railway station provides direct services to London Euston, adding to the town's enduring appeal.
